About the opportunity

The Early Childhood Development Program aims to improve systematic and operational responses for vulnerable families with children aged 0-5 years, who experience challenges/barriers to engaging in early years’ services and are at risk of becoming involved with Child Protection if problems are not addressed.

The Early Childhood Development Coordination is responsible for strengthening integrated service responses and partnerships between Child FIRST/Family Services and early years’ service providers, to enhance opportunities for vulnerable children and families to access and remain engaged with early years’ services. The role will identify local barriers, develop strategic responses, provide case consultancy to Child FIRST/Family Services Practitioners and deliver targeted education sessions to early years’ services.
